Percutaneous Bunionette Correction

Minimally invasive surgery (MIS) in foot and ankle surgery is becoming increasingly popular. Recently, several studies about minimally invasive or percutaneous  treatment of bunionette deformity have been published. The first techniques of percutaneous treatment of bunionette deformity were published by Stephen Isham and Mariano de Prado. As interest increases, more research becomes necessary. The lack of direct vision of the surgical field and poor appreciation of anatomy raises some concern regarding complications related to MIS.
